Out of interest, what gearbox has the 3.2 & 2.0 turbo got in it

Duncan
11th August 2005, 18:08
The 2.0T has the F40 (six speed Close Ratio). The 3.2 V6 has the F35 (5 speed Wide Ratio) that is if you're meaning manual boxes? The 3.2 V6 has the option of an auto box (AF33).
